PICTORIAL: Rainstorm Wreaks Havoc In Kwara Community

A devastating rainstorm has rendered scores of residents of Igbonna community in Oyun local government area of Kwara State homeless.

The rainstorm, which blew off the rooftops of buildings, occurred in the early hours of Friday.

After an on-the-spot assessment of the devastation, the national president of Igbonna Descendants Development Union (IDPU), Barr. A. S. Salami, described the incident as highly devastating.

“The experience is worrisome. Few houses, if any, were left untouched by the storm from the heavy rain. Some houses were completely blown off while a good number of our people’s houses were either brought down or badly damaged.

“This is unprecedented in history as the stock of the disaster is so great to the extent that most of our people are in confusion and will hardly find where to sleep.

“As we speak, the economic and normal lifestyles of the entire community had been grounded as the vulnerable victims of the disaster are at a loss as to what to do or where to put their heads for safety,” Salami lamented.

He called on the government, public spirited individuals and organisations to promptly come to the rescue of the community.
